We are looking for someone to hit the ground running with immediate effect, providing support for a well-established care provider that provides care and support to people with learning disabilities and autism living in their own home and also in specialist housing.

You will be experienced in turnaround projects, troubleshooting, supporting registered managers, pre and post CQC or CIW inspection preparation, quality and compliance, and contract management and delivery.

The positions you may have had could include:

  • Service Manager
  • Registered Manager
  • Regional Support Manager
  • Area Manager
  • Quality and Compliance Manager

You will have strong experience of working with adults with learning disabilities and autism, with sound knowledge of CQC or CIW and what is required to deliver the highest standards of care and support for the individuals they support.

Essential criteria:

  • Available immediately - AND for the next 3 months
  • DBS on the update system for the adults ONLY register

How to prepare for a job interview at Tonic Healthcare

✨Know Your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of learning disabilities and autism. Familiarise yourself with the latest CQC or CIW standards, as well as any recent changes in legislation. This will show that you're not just experienced but also up-to-date with current practices.

✨Showcase Your Turnaround Experience

Prepare specific examples from your past roles where you've successfully managed turnaround projects. Be ready to discuss the challenges you faced, the strategies you implemented, and the outcomes achieved. This will demonstrate your ability to hit the ground running.

✨Understand the Company Culture

Research the care provider's values and mission. Understanding their approach to care and support will help you align your answers with what they’re looking for. It’s all about showing that you’re a good fit for their team and can contribute positively.

✨Ask Insightful Questions

Prepare thoughtful questions to ask at the end of the interview. Inquire about their current challenges, the team dynamics, or how they measure success in this role. This shows your genuine interest and helps you assess if it’s the right fit for you too.
